I have an older pc that's recently started power cycling randomly. I'm not getting any information from windows besides the computer shut down unexpectedly, I've checked the drives for errors, I've checked the memory, the temperatures are well under control so I don't know what else to check. I'm hoping it's either the apu or mobo that's causing the problems because they're the oldest and I just managed to get my hands on a barely used fx8350 and M5A97 R2 but I haven't put them in yet. Any ideas on what could be causing this? I'm not getting BSOD and the only message I'm getting after reboot is "default radeon wattman settings have been restored due to unexpected system failure". It boots up fine, but then at some point, it could be 10 minutes, it could be a few hours later it will shut off, reboot completely, immediately shut off again, reboot and continue that cycle until I do a hard shutdown.
 
CMOS battery will not make the system just "shut off". At least, I've never seen that happen. I would STILL replace the CMOS battery though, because you never know. It COULD potentially cause that to happen if it is not able to properly train and retain the memory configuration settings in the BIOS because the CMOS battery is weak or dead. Plus, it probably needs to be replaced anyhow AND those batteries only run about two or three bucks at any Walmart or other stores that sell a fair selection of batteries. CR 2032 is the model for most all CMOS batteries in desktop motherboards.

As far as just shutting off, if that ISN'T the problem, then I'd be looking directly at the power supply. Power supply and motherboard are about the only things that can commonly just make the system restart with no bluescreen or other errors.

Actually it doesn't always reboot all the way, but it normally does, it seems like an overheating problem but the temperatures aren't even going past 50c

Aside from PSU, this could COMMONLY be a bad capacitor on the motherboard. Take a visual inspection of the board and see if there are any bulging or leaking capacitors at all. There doesn't have to be for there to be a problem, but if there ARE, then it's a pretty telltale sign.

I don't know if I'd go THAT far, but I've definitely SEEN a lot of patterns and patterns tend to hold true. The patterns I'VE seen tend to indicate that power supplies and motherboards USUALLY cause these kinds of issue, with an occasional oddball short thrown in and of course shorts can be anything including graphics card, standoff to the back of the motherboard, storage device, cables, front panel mini board I/O, fans, other expansion cards, memory, etc.

There is never any accounting for shorts, but USUALLY they become pretty obvious in rather short (ahem) order.

Given your situation I think I'd just swap out the motherboard and CPU, pop a fresh CR 2032 battery in the new motherboard and see if you still have the same problem. If you do, replace the power supply. That is how I'd tackle it, but however you move forward, I'd for sure replace the CMOS battery like both I and Kardjgne have suggested.

There aren't many three dollar fixes out there when it comes to computers and even if it isn't the problem, given the age of these boards it is a very good idea to start with a fresh battery regardless.
